All in One Day offers a tense exploration of time and consequence, wrapped in a thriller package that keeps you on your toes. The atmosphere is thick with suspense, almost palpable, as the narrative unfolds in real-time, making each moment feel crucial. Pacing is tight, with a rhythm that pushes you through the twists and turns without letting you breathe too much. Practical effects are used sparingly but effectively, lending a gritty authenticity that sometimes feels rare in modern thrillers. Performances, though from lesser-known actors, are compelling and immersive, drawing you into the characters' harrowing predicament. There’s a sense of urgency that permeates the film, making it distinctively engaging for those who appreciate a more nuanced approach to the genre.
